Monday Essentials: Menorah Lighting, City Council, Float Decoration

Here are five things to know for the week ahead in Beverly Hills.

1. The annual menorah lighting for Hanukkah takes place from 7:30 to 9 p.m. at 2 Rodeo Drive.

2. The City Council holds its study session Thursday, starting at 2:30 p.m., and formal meeting at 7 p.m.

3. The Friends of Beverly Hills Library holds a book discussion from 10:15 to 11:30 a.m. at the library.

4. Saturday marks the first of three throughout December where the city is looking for volunteers to help decorate its float for the Rose Parade as part of the centennial celebration. Click here for more information.

5. Beverly Vista School hosts its winter concert this Thursday, Dec. 5 at 7 p.m.
